Gösta Carell (21 May 1888 – 23 May 1962) was a Swedish sculptor. His work was part of the sculpture event in the art competition at the 1932 Summer Olympics.[1] He was the son of Gustaf Carell, an inspector, and Ida Nilsson, and married first in 1914 to Emmy Bogstrand and second in 1942 to Hjördis Moberg.
